This year is a watershed for Formula 1 technology. Every area of the car is affected by the new regulations, none more so than the engine.
As much as engines have changed over recent decades, never have the rules demanded such huge alterations in one sweep. The FIA's desire for fuel-efficient, but powerful, engines has been met with a move to 1.6-litre turbocharged power.
This means that the 2014 season will be dominated, and most likely decided, by engine technology.
